Output 7043ae94cc13e3a48817aa38529439af5dc89a107f8e1c67ac231359fde18ce4:4

value
10090909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8400f69cc8cef148616a0aa24bcf3ccf56ed91dc OP_EQUAL
address
3DizGoH5bXkkBadFLPmAd38GCEze4hycyN
transaction
7043ae94cc13e3a48817aa38529439af5dc89a107f8e1c67ac231359fde18ce4
spent
true